How To Fix COD_BYD_ERP_INT009 - Import parameter is missing. Implement note 1984312 and 2220998.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: COD_BYD_ERP_INT - Messages for CRM on Demand / ERP integration

  • Message number: 009

  • Message text: Import parameter is missing. Implement note 1984312 and 2220998.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message COD_BYD_ERP_INT009 - Import parameter is missing. Implement note 1984312 and 2220998. ?

    The SAP error message COD_BYD_ERP_INT009 indicates that there is a missing import parameter in the integration between SAP Business ByDesign (ByD) and SAP ERP. This error typically arises during data import or integration processes where certain required parameters are not provided.

    Cause:

    The error is usually caused by:

    1. Missing Configuration: Required parameters for the integration are not configured correctly in the system.
    2. Data Mapping Issues: The data being sent from ByD to ERP (or vice versa) does not include all the necessary fields.
    3. Version Compatibility: The integration notes or patches may not be applied, leading to discrepancies in expected parameters.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should follow these steps:

    1. Implement SAP Notes: The error message suggests implementing SAP Notes 1984312 and 2220998. These notes typically contain fixes or enhancements related to the integration process. You can find these notes in the SAP Support Portal. Here’s how to implement them:

      • Log in to the SAP Support Portal.
      • Search for the note numbers (1984312 and 2220998).
      • Follow the instructions provided in the notes to implement the necessary changes.
    2. Check Configuration: Ensure that all required parameters for the integration are correctly configured in both SAP ByD and SAP ERP. This may involve:

      • Reviewing the integration settings in ByD.
      • Ensuring that the data mapping between ByD and ERP includes all necessary fields.
    3. Test the Integration: After implementing the notes and checking the configuration, perform a test to see if the error persists. Monitor the logs for any additional error messages that may provide further insight.

    4. Consult Documentation: Review the official SAP documentation related to the integration between ByD and ERP for any additional configuration steps or requirements.

    5.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after following the above steps,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ance. Provide them with the error message and details of the steps you have already taken.
